What companies run services between Chicago, IL, USA and Broadway, NY, USA?

American Airlines, JetBlue Airways, and two other airlines fly from Chicago O'Hare International Airport (ORD) to John F. Kennedy International Airport (JFK) every 2 hours. Alternatively, Amtrak operates a train from Chicago Union Station to Ny Moynihan Train Hall At Penn Station once daily. Tickets cost $120–470 and the journey takes 20h 12m.
